The following pictures are of my charity quilts that I made during the time I was with a quilters guild.
Our guild would meet once a month to work on charity quilts. We also worked on them on our own free time. The majority of the charity quilts are lap size for the nursing homes, hospitals and the food pantry.
I always tried to make 10 quilts a year as part of my contribution to the guild.
